[edit] Hathi
This section has been extracted from THE TRIBES and CASTES of BENGAL. Ethnographic Glossary. Printed at the Bengal Secretariat Press. 1891. . |

Elepbant, a totemistic sept of Kharias and Kharwars and a section of Kumhars in Chota Nagpur ; a title of Ban¬gaja Kayasths; a section of Sunris in Behar.
[edit] Hathi
Or Hatti, elephant, a totem is tic sept of Lohars in Chota Nagpur.
